DELIVERY SYSTEM FOR A SELF EXPANDING STENT
First Claim
1. A system for delivering a stent from a catheter sheath in a longitudinal direction comprising:
- a thumbwheel mounted on an axle, the axle being supported by opposite walls of a housing;
a first pinion mounted on the axle;
a second pinion mounted on the axle, whereby rotation of the thumbwheel causes rotation of the first pinion and rotation of the second pinion;
a first rack, enageable with the first pinion at a first surface of the first pinion, the first rack being operably connected with a stent-engaging member;
a second rack, engageable with the second pinion at a second surface of the second pinion, the second surface being disposed in a direction diametrically opposite the first surface, the second rack being operably connected with a sheath configured to confine the stent.

8. A method of delivering a stent from a catheter sheath, the catheter being of a kind that includes a stent-engagement member, and a sheath surrounding the stent, the method comprising:
-
rolling a thumbwheel in one direction; and simultaneously with rolling the thumbwheel in one direction; advancing the stent-engagement member; and retracting the sheath. - View Dependent Claims (9, 10)

11. A method of delivering a stent from a catheter sheath, the catheter being of a kind that includes a stent-engagement member, and a sheath surrounding the stent, the method comprising:
-
engaging the stent-engagement member to be operably connected with a thumbwheel; rolling the thumbwheel, thereby advancing the stent-engagement member; disengaging the stent-engagement member from the thumbwheel; engaging the sheath to be operably connected with the thumbwheel; and rolling the thumbwheel, thereby retracting the sheath. - View Dependent Claims (12, 13, 14, 15, 16)
